Air Service Gabon was an airline based in Libreville, Gabon. It was established in 1965 and operated scheduled flights and passenger and charter services in West Africa. Its main base was Libreville International Airport.[1] The company announced that it ceased operation as of August 3, 2010.

The airline is on the List of air carriers banned in the European Union.
